![]() Import the rust_gpiozero crate, and program an LED to alternate between on and off every second: use rust_gpiozero::* īe sure to add the dependency to the Cargo. ![]() Start by creating a new Rust project, and opening the main.rs file in your favourite text editor: my-pc:~ $ cargo new blink There are not much docker images available for ARMv6. Linker = "/rpi_tools/arm-bcm2708/arm-rpi-4.9.3-linux-gnueabihf/bin/arm-linux-gnueabihf-gcc" 1 Answer Sorted by: 1 I do not recommend using Docker on Pi Zero. Tell Cargo to use a specific linker version for your target: Specify the Linkerĭownload the raspberrypi/tools repository into a directory named rpi_tools: my-pc:~ $ git clone $HOME/rpi_toolsĮdit the ~/.cargo/config file using your favourite text editor: my_pc:~ $ sudo nano ~/.cargo/config ![]() Use rustup to install the necessary target for your Raspberry Pi: my-pc$ rustup add target arm-unknown-linux-gnueabihfĪppendix for more information about targets in Rust. How to Set Up Cross Compilation Install the Target Complete the CircuitĬonnect negative to ground, and positive to BCM pin 17 as shown below: Raspberry Pi Imager is the quick and easy way to install an operating system to a microSD card ready to use with your Raspberry Pi. Once that is done, you can insert the SD card into the Raspberry Pi, and power it up. Getting started with a Raspberry Pi Zero is the same as setting up any Raspberry Pi for the first time. This is a headless distribution, which means it does not come with a GUI. If you have a different system, you’ll need to find a way to install pygame first. Pre-compiled Pygame packages are available to pip for Windows & Linux (32-bit and 64-bit), and for Mac OS (64-bit only). Use the Raspberry Pi Imager which can be downloaded from the Raspberry Pi Software Webpage.Ī distribution I'd suggest is Raspberry Pi OS Lite. pip install pgzero This will also install Pygame. While these directions should work for most any. This guide will cover the latest version of the Zero product line, the Raspberry Pi Zero - Wireless, which has an onboard WiFi module. The introduction of the Raspberry Pi Zero allowed one to embed an entire computer in even smaller projects. How to Code a Text-to-Morse-Code Translator The Raspberry Pi comes in an even smaller form factor.How to Program an Embedded "Hello World".Starting with an embedded "Hello World" equivalent, and advancing to a text-to-morse-code translator, this article will walk you through the process. ![]() Using a Raspberry Pi Zero W, you can quickly get up and running with embedded Rust. Embedded programming in Rust requires a whole new knowledge base. ![]()
0 Comments
Leave a Reply. |